Output 86ec3457a8f38d30506c37dd8d4ad816e84c5db68bb0ad8e03e74e731f285bfb:1

value
248646
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1581be85d154b0d1626e74c9ca48e9340e1d06a8 OP_EQUALVERIFY OP_CHECKSIG
address
12xicpJU58rteuftqn5BTqDGBvuxTa4HG1
transaction
86ec3457a8f38d30506c37dd8d4ad816e84c5db68bb0ad8e03e74e731f285bfb
confirmations
279627
spent
true